Vincent Price’s Morbid Cooking Lesson!!

1. Lesson 1 - Mushrooms
2. Lesson 2 - Roast Pork
3. Lesson 3 - How to Cook Small Boys
4. Pork Chops Song
5. Rub My Roast Song

Well here's something I haven't seen uploaded for halloween before

These are from Vincent Price's cooking records. These three lessons are all I have, I wish I could find more - If anyone has any you should upload them

The morbid part is of course track 3 (altho mushrooms are pretty morbid things too - ick!)

The last two tracks are a couple of rather silly songs made from audio clips of the records.

Vincent Price has a voice that makes anything fun to listen to, even cooking lessons!
